| Item | Specification |
|---|---|
| Rated Capacity | 3000mAh - 84000mAh |
| Nominal Voltage | 3.7V / 3.8V / 3.85V / 3.9V / 3.95V |
| Charge Limited Voltage | 4.20V |
| Discharge Cut-off Voltage | Minimum: 2.75V | Standard: 3.0V |
| End-of-charge Current | 0.02C |
| Standard Charge |
Constant Current: 1C (3000mA) Constant Voltage: 4.2V End-of-charge Current: 0.02C |
| Standard Discharge |
0.2C constant current discharge to Cut-off Voltage. Quick discharge current: 1C (720mA) |
| Maximum Continuous Charge Current | 1C |
| Maximum Continuous Discharge Current | 30C |
| Operating Temperature Range | Charge: 0 ~ 45°C |
| Discharge: -20 ~ 60°C | |
| Storage Temperature Range | -20 ~ 60°C |
| Operating & Storage Humidity Range | Less than 85% RH |
| Weight | As requested |

Our high-discharge rate lithium polymer cells can support a maximum continuous discharge rate of up to 30C, suitable for high-drain electronic devices.
The recommended charging temperature is between 0°C and 45°C, while the safe discharging temperature ranges from -20°C to 60°C.
Yes. The cells are produced with high-quality polymer materials under strict quality standards. They are designed to withstand high current output safely, though a proper protection circuit (BMS) is recommended.
Store the battery cells in a cool, dry place within the temperature range of -20°C to 60°C, and keep the operating or storage humidity under 85% RH.
